gulp-cond
A ternary operator for Gulp.
Usage
First, install gulp-cond
as a development dependency:
npm install --save-dev gulp-cond
Then, use it to conditionnaly pipe plugins in your gulpfile.js
:

API
cond(condition, expr1, expr2)
condition
Type: Boolean
or Function
Required. A value or a function providing a value. If the value is truthy, expr1 will be used, else, expr2 will be use if provided.
expr1
Type: Stream
or Function
Required. A stream or a function providing a stream.
expr2
Type: Stream
or Function
Default value: Stream.PassThrough
A stream or a function providing a stream.
